Lawsuit seeks MN lawmaker pay raises amid funding feud
The post-session funding feud between DFL Gov. Mark Dayton and the Republican-controlled Minnesota Legislature has spawned its first lawsuit.
Ex-state senator running to replace Walz in Congress
Vicki Jensen, a DFLer from Owatonna who served in the Minnesota Senate from 2013-2016, announced Monday that she’s running for the Minnesota 1st District U.S. House seat. She's the first Democrat to enter that race.
